The purpose of a condolence ceremony is to display mutual concern during crisis due to death of an Iroquois and a Dutch, which could help bind their relationship.
Nevertheless, the Dutch participate in these ceremonies because of the necessity of doing business and not for any particular cultural sensitivity or appreciation.

American settlers continue to spread to the west and took land from Native Americans. As expansion continued, agreements were signed and they were broken with native americans losing their homes and land and force to move west. As Native Americans were forced to more to the west, they are not able to adopt to the environment they are moving to, so they died due to lack of food or diseases.
